Rolled Roofing Installation: A Step-by-Step Guide

Rolled roofing installation is an excellent way to increase the value of your home as well as give it a distinctive look. Rolled roofing is a type of roofing material that is made from asphalt- impregnated felt that is rolled out in sheets. It is usually applied over a solid substrate such as plywood or OSB board. Rolled roofing is an inexpensive and easy-to-install option for roofs. It is also durable and can last for many years with proper maintenance.

There are a few different types of rolled roofing available on the market. The three most common types are:

  1.  Asphalt roll roofing: This is the most common type of rolled roofing. It is made from asphalt- impregnated felt that is rolled out in sheets.
  2.  Rubber roll roofing: This type of rolled roofing is made from recycled rubber tires. It is environmentally friendly and very durable.
  3.  Metal roll roofing: This type of rolled roofing is made from aluminum or steel. It is very strong and durable, but it is also more expensive than the other two types.

To install a rolled roof, you will need the following materials:

  1.  Rolled roofing
  2.  Roofing nails
  3.  Hammer
  4.  Measuring tape
  5.  Utility knife
  6.  Chalk line

Once you have gathered all of the necessary materials, you are ready to begin installing your rolled roof. Installing a rolled roof is a relatively simple process that can be completed in a few hours.

The following is a step-by-step guide on how to install a rolled roof:

  1. Begin by removing any existing roofing material from the surface of your roof. This can be done with a hammer and chisel or a power washer.
  2. Next, lay down a layer of roofing felt over the surface of the roof. This will act as a barrier between the rolled roofing and the surface of the roof.
  3. After the felt is in place, begin unrolling the rolled roofing material over the surface of the roof. Start at one end of the roof and work your way to the other.
  4. Once the rolled roofing material is in place, use a utility knife to cut it to fit the edges of the roof.
  5. Finally, nail the rolled roofing material in place with roofing nails. Be sure to use nails that are long enough to penetrate through the thickness of the rolled roofing material and into the surface of the roof.
